Jeff Richard (Kelowna, BC) finished 3-3 in the 16-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Richard lost
6-5 to Glen Jackson (Victoria, BC), then responded with a 11-10 win over Mark Longworth (Vernon, BC). Richard won 10-5 against Chase Martyn (New Westminster, BC), then won 6-3 against Wes Craig (Victoria, BC). Richard went on to lose 7-6 against Jackson. Richard lost 8-2 to Neil Dangerfield (Victoria, BC) in their final qualifying round match.
 
Richard earned 1.868 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, moving up 4 spots the World Ranking Standings into 131st place overall with 33.074 total points. Richard ranks 279th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 5.543 points earned so far this season.
